APTOS - Roberta (1943-2025) lived with love, humor and creativity. Aptos, CA and Eugene, OR were home, with chapters living in Seattle, Guatemala, and traveling around Europe. In her final years, she lived in a book-filled apartment overlooking the Monterey Bay.
An urban farmer, beekeeper, art therapist, ghostwriter, editor, milliner, psychology instructor, and artist, she loved cooking from scratch, swimming in wild waters with swim fins, and creating collage and handmade quilts for loved ones. She particularly treasured her work at the Oregon Research Institute and her activism with the Council for Human Rights in Latin America.
She is survived by her daughter, Iris; son-in-law, David; granddaughter, Clara; and friends worldwide. She was predeceased by her daughter, Andrea.
Celebrations of her life will be held in Eugene and Santa Cruz this summer.
